Hi All.
I have a production setup of four databases connected with replication. I would like to log every command that clients execute for auditing.
I've read http://www.percona.com/doc/percona-server/5.5/diagnostics/mysql_syslog.html?id=percona-server:features:mysql_syslog&redirect=1#client-variables but despite the fact that I use percona Percona-Server-server-55-5.5.28-rel29.3.388.rhel6.x86_64 it does not seem to work. I've added "syslog"/"syslog ON" to my my.cnf server configuration file but no info about executed commands in logs.
I've also read http://www.mysqlperformanceblog.com/2008/07/08/logging-your-mysql-command-line-client-sessions/.
What is the best way to log all client commands?
